The table below prov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in England requiring Information Architecture sk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Information Architecture over the 6 months leading up to 18 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
18 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 433 475 557
Rank change year-on-year +42 +82 +35
Contract jobs citing Information Architecture 49 62 90
As % of all contract jobs advertised in England 0.20% 0.17% 0.19%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.22% 0.20% 0.21%
Number of daily rates quoted 36 44 49
10th Percentile £457 £262 £350
25th Percentile £508 £394 £450
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£580 £490 £500
Median % change year-on-year +18.37% -2.00% -4.76%
75th Percentile £700 £573 £626
90th Percentile £752 £696 £705
UK median daily rate £575 £480 £500
% change year-on-year +19.79% -4.00% -4.76%
